(ANSA) - ROME, OCTOBER 08 - "Over one million and two hundred thousand Italian citizens ask that finally it be possible to decide not to have to impose suffering against the will of the patient anymore as an unbearable torture. To finally be able to decide between clandestine euthanasia that already exists in Italy and the legal one made up of rules, responsibilities, knowledge, obviously assistance for those who want to live and respect for the decision that decides no longer want it ". This was stated by Marco Cappato, of the Luca Coscioni association, speaking outside the Supreme Court where the signatures for the referendum on legal euthanasia will be deposited today. "The signatures were collected in the silence of the leaders of the big parties" but the people who signed "experienced this problem," he added. "I hope that politics realizes why the referendum is not made against parties and politics but is a tool to help them get in touch with social reality and with people.


   Party politics is self-referential ". Cappato then added:" we are offering the opportunity to deal with an issue that concerns people.

It is not time to play games but to respect democracy which is not just made up of electoral marketing ". (ANSA).
